US Office of the Director of National Intelligence seeks a senior leader to coordinate proactive counterintelligence and security activities nationwide, applying broad policies to joint interagency missions.
Role requires managing missions independently, guiding interagency integration, planning, and oversight, with a focus on deconfliction and high-impact IC outcomes.
Lead proactive counterintelligence and security activities across the United States government, integrating the instruments of national power to detect, report, deter, disrupt, investigate, exploit, and defeat foreign intelligence threats.
Uses judgment and ingenuity to apply broad and nonspecific national-level policies to specific joint interagency operational missions.
Carry out mission management responsibilities independently within a broadly defined mission, shepherding counterintelligence integration, planning, and oversight of team actions that affect national-level counterintelligence outcomes and effects.
Provides senior level deconfliction and mediation for interagency activities, making decisions that often involve a strong impact on IC outcomes and effects.
Extensive knowledge of IC organizations; IC mission posture, structures, capabilities, processes, and policy development.
Demonstrated ability to anticipate issues relevant to the IC and United States Government and recommend/implement needed actions.
Demonstrated leadership skills and ability to lead interagency working groups, build coalitions with IC elements to achieve common goals.
Demonstrated analytical and critical thinking skills, including the demonstrated ability to think strategically, identify needs and requirements, develop recommendations, and evaluate outcomes against goals and objectives.
Certifications/Licenses:
Must be, or was previously, a Badged and Credentialed Counterintelligence Agent.
